What is the Cisco Catalyst 9000 and why should I consider upgrading?
The Cisco Catalyst 9000 Series is Cisco’s current family of enterprise switches designed to help organizations modernize their wired network. When you upgrade to the Catalyst 9000, you’re essentially rethinking how your switching platform supports today’s needs—more connected devices, cloud applications, and higher security expectations.
Instead of treating the network as just a way to move packets, the Catalyst 9000 line is built to help you:
- Support more users and devices with consistent performance
- Improve visibility and control across your wired environment
- Prepare your network for ongoing changes in applications and security requirements
If you’re running older Catalyst switches, moving to the 9000 Series is a way to reimagine your access and distribution layers so they’re easier to manage and better aligned with current IT and business priorities.

How does upgrading to Cisco Catalyst 9000 impact our existing network plans?
Upgrading to the Cisco Catalyst 9000 Series is an opportunity to re-envision your network roadmap rather than just replace aging hardware.
In practical terms, it can influence your plans in a few ways:
- **Lifecycle planning:** You can align switch refresh cycles with broader initiatives like campus redesigns, security improvements, or cloud connectivity projects.
- **Architecture updates:** The 9000 Series gives you a chance to rethink how access, distribution, and core layers are organized, so they’re easier to manage and scale.
- **Future readiness:** By standardizing on a current-generation platform, you reduce the risk that upcoming projects—such as new collaboration tools or IoT rollouts—are constrained by older switching capabilities.
